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0320324 167185 696
31883419551 5272517 1958247586
31883419551 5272517 1958247586
6677305376 574245553 51158 861462
All about undefined
Interested in learning more?
31883419551 5272517 1958247586
6677305376 574245553 51158 861462
See more
310312007 4389107 10
29 0838404 4771
See more
7678006807 430551228
47641 036 0900604 538048155
See more